差分

この文書の現在のバージョンと選択したバージョンの差分を表示します。

この比較画面にリンクする

両方とも前のリビジョン 前のリビジョン
次のリビジョン
前のリビジョン
web:flash:rtmp:start [2011/07/21 16:36]
yuki
web:flash:rtmp:start [2021/09/04 20:20]
yuki 削除
ライン 1: ライン 1:
 ====== RTMPストリーミング ====== ====== RTMPストリーミング ======
  
-  * RTMPストリーミング+  * 実装例 
 +    * [[.:​example-1]] 
   * RTMPストリーミングに必要なもの   * RTMPストリーミングに必要なもの
     * RTMP Server     * RTMP Server
ライン 7: ライン 9:
     * RTMP Client     * RTMP Client
       * flowplayer...etc       * flowplayer...etc
 +    * 動画コンテンツ
 +      * 動画コンテンツはRTMPサーバがRTMPパケットに分割できる動画形式であればいい。
 +      * 動画形式は各RTMP Serverの実装に依存するので、一概には言えない。
 +      * 間にffmpeg等のエンコーダを挟むことで、制限を緩和することはできる。
  
   * RTMP Server一覧   * RTMP Server一覧
ライン 26: ライン 32:
       * ストリームの名前付方法が独特。       * ストリームの名前付方法が独特。
       * 何故か/​crtmpserver/​builder/​cmake配下で./​crtmpserver/​crtmpserver ./​crtmpserver/​crtmpserver.luaとしないと怒られる。       * 何故か/​crtmpserver/​builder/​cmake配下で./​crtmpserver/​crtmpserver ./​crtmpserver/​crtmpserver.luaとしないと怒られる。
 +      * ffmpegのオプションで、-metadata streamName=XXXX のようにすることで、RTMPストリーム名を可変にできる。
 +        * 逆に、-metadataを付けない場合は、アクセス元の送信元ポート番号が使用されるため、接続先が分からなくなる。
     * perlrtmp     * perlrtmp
       * http://​code.google.com/​p/​perlrtmp/​       * http://​code.google.com/​p/​perlrtmp/​
ライン 34: ライン 42:
       * Ruby製のRTMPサーバ。メンテされてない?       * Ruby製のRTMPサーバ。メンテされてない?
       * 試したこと無い。       * 試したこと無い。
 +    * ErlyVideo
 +      * http://​erlyvideo.org/​
 +      * 今度試す。
  
CC Attribution-Noncommercial-Share Alike 4.0 International
Driven by DokuWiki Recent changes RSS feed Valid CSS Valid XHTML 1.0